-
公开(公告)号:CN1245681C
公开(公告)日:2006-03-15
申请号:CN00818830.0
申请日:2000-10-12
Applicant: 英特尔公司
IPC: G06F9/38
CPC classification number: G06F9/30152 , G06F9/3808 , G06F9/382 , G06F9/3836 , G06F9/3838 , G06F9/384 , G06F9/3851 , G06F9/3855 , G06F9/3857 , G06F9/3863
Abstract: 一种方法包括维护状态机以提供多位输出,多位输出的每一位都表示多线程处理器所执行的多线程中的有关线程的相应状态。检测第一线程的状态,对其作出响应,多线程处理器中的功能单元根据状态机的多位输出进行配置。
-
公开(公告)号:CN1222878C
公开(公告)日:2005-10-12
申请号:CN00818879.3
申请日:2000-10-11
Applicant: 英特尔公司
Abstract: 一种方法,包含:根据在一个多线程处理器内支持的多个线程中的每一个,保持一个待决事件的一个指示。还保持用于多个线程中每一个的一个活动或者不活动状态的一个指示。检测一个时钟停用条件。可以由缺少相对于多个线程中每一个的待决事件和用于多个线程中每一个的不活动状态来指示这个时钟停用条件。如果一个时钟信号被启用了,则响应于该时钟禁止条件的检测,相对于在该多线程处理器内的至少一个功能单元,停用该时钟信号。
-
公开(公告)号:CN1433540A
公开(公告)日:2003-07-30
申请号:CN00818830.0
申请日:2000-10-12
Applicant: 英特尔公司
IPC: G06F9/38
CPC classification number: G06F9/30152 , G06F9/3808 , G06F9/382 , G06F9/3836 , G06F9/3838 , G06F9/384 , G06F9/3851 , G06F9/3855 , G06F9/3857 , G06F9/3863
Abstract: 一种方法包括维护状态机以提供多位输出,多位输出的每一位都表示多线程处理器所执行的多线程中的有关线程的相应状态。检测第一线程的状态,对其作出响应,多线程处理器中的功能单元根据状态机的多位输出进行配置。
-
公开(公告)号:CN102081556A
公开(公告)日:2011-06-01
申请号:CN201110026729.2
申请日:2006-12-29
Applicant: 英特尔公司
Inventor: H·王 , J·沈 , H·蒋 , R·汉金斯 , P·哈马隆德 , D·罗杰斯 , G·蔡亚 , B·帕特尔 , S·考施克 , B·比格比 , G·希菲尔 , Y·塔尔加姆 , Y·尤塞夫 , J·P·赫尔德
IPC: G06F9/50
CPC classification number: G06F9/30145 , G06F9/30 , G06F9/30181 , G06F9/3877 , G06F9/3879 , G06T1/20
Abstract: 在一个实施例中,本发明包括一种方法,用于在加速器和耦合加速器的指令定序器之间直接通信,其中加速器是相对于指令定序器的不同种类的资源。接口可以用于提供这些资源之间的通信。通过这种通信机制,用户级应用程序可以直接与加速器通信而不需要操作系统的支持。进一步,指令定序器和加速器可以并行执行操作。描述并要求了其他实施例。
-
公开(公告)号:CN1991768B
公开(公告)日:2011-04-13
申请号:CN200610064226.3
申请日:2006-12-29
Applicant: 英特尔公司
Inventor: H·王 , J·沈 , H·蒋 , R·汉金斯 , P·哈马隆德 , D·罗杰斯 , G·蔡亚 , B·帕特尔 , S·考施克 , B·比格比 , G·希菲尔 , Y·塔尔加姆 , Y·尤塞夫 , J·P·赫尔德
IPC: G06F9/54
CPC classification number: G06F9/30145 , G06F9/30 , G06F9/30181 , G06F9/3877 , G06F9/3879 , G06T1/20
Abstract: 在一个实施例中,本发明包括一种方法,用于在加速器和耦合加速器的指令定序器之间直接通信,其中加速器是相对于指令定序器的不同种类的资源。接口可以用于提供这些资源之间的通信。通过这种通信机制,用户级应用程序可以直接与加速器通信而不需要操作系统的支持。进一步,指令定序器和加速器可以并行执行操作。描述并要求了其他实施例。
-
公开(公告)号:CN100514297C
公开(公告)日:2009-07-15
申请号:CN200580032344.X
申请日:2005-09-21
Applicant: 英特尔公司
IPC: G06F9/455
CPC classification number: G06F9/45558
Abstract: 在一个实施例中,一种方法包括将控制从虚拟机监控程序(VMM)转移到虚拟机(VM),确定VMM定时器指示符被设为启用值,并标识由VMM配置的VMM定时器值。该方法还包括周期性地将定时源的当前值与VMM定时器值进行比较,如果定时源的当前值达到VMM定时器值则生成一内部事件,并响应于该内部事件将控制转移到VMM,而不在VMM和VM的任一个中导致事件处理过程。
-
公开(公告)号:CN100382035C
公开(公告)日:2008-04-16
申请号:CN200610002572.9
申请日:2000-10-12
Applicant: 英特尔公司
IPC: G06F9/46
CPC classification number: G06F9/30152 , G06F9/3808 , G06F9/382 , G06F9/3836 , G06F9/3838 , G06F9/384 , G06F9/3851 , G06F9/3855 , G06F9/3857 , G06F9/3863
Abstract: 一种方法包括维护状态机以提供多位输出,多位输出的每一位都表示多线程处理器所执行的多线程中的有关线程的相应状态。检测第一线程的状态,对其作出响应,多线程处理器中的功能单元根据状态机的多位输出进行配置。
-
公开(公告)号:CN1991768A
公开(公告)日:2007-07-04
申请号:CN200610064226.3
申请日:2006-12-29
Applicant: 英特尔公司
Inventor: H·王 , J·沈 , H·蒋 , R·汉金斯 , P·哈马隆德 , D·罗杰斯 , G·蔡亚 , B·帕特尔 , S·考施克 , B·比格比 , G·希菲尔 , Y·塔尔加姆 , Y·尤塞夫 , J·P·赫尔德
IPC: G06F9/54
CPC classification number: G06F9/30145 , G06F9/30 , G06F9/30181 , G06F9/3877 , G06F9/3879 , G06T1/20
Abstract: 在一个实施例中,本发明包括一种方法,用于在加速器和耦合加速器的指令定序器之间直接通信,其中加速器是相对于指令定序器的不同种类的资源。接口可以用于提供这些资源之间的通信。通过这种通信机制,用户级应用程序可以直接与加速器通信而不需要操作系统的支持。进一步,指令定序器和加速器可以并行执行操作。描述并要求了其他实施例。
-
公开(公告)号:CN1183446C
公开(公告)日:2005-01-05
申请号:CN00818829.7
申请日:2000-10-12
Applicant: 英特尔公司
IPC: G06F9/38
CPC classification number: G06F9/3851
Abstract: 一种方法包括检测多线程处理器中被处理的第一线程的第一事件发生。对第一事件发生的检测作出响应,监视多线程处理器中被处理的第二线程,以便检测第二线程的清除点。对第二线程的清除点的检测作出响应,把第一和第二线程的数据从多线程处理器中的功能单元中清除。
-
-
-
-
-
-
-
-